Mirra is searching for an experienced Lineman with knowledge in aerial fiber optic cabling and installations. Operating in Mirra’s Telecommunications Division, as a crew leader, the Aerial Linemen will handle a wide variety of tools and equipment, have the ability to read and understand OSP cable prints/maps, safety rules and operating instructions and basic experience in wiring and electricity.
Responsibilities Include:
- Participating in project planning, Jobsite safety analysis and pre task planning
- install and repair aerial telecommunications cable
- Managing crews, reading blueprints, completing quality control checks
- Safely use hand tools and equipment such as wrenches, drills, ladders, lanyards, saws, lashers, climbing hooks, and more
- Operate aerial bucket to perform working duties
- Be comfortable with climbing utility poles
- Dedicated to maintaining a safe working environment
Education, Skills, and Experience:
- High School diploma or equivalent is preferred
- Must pass pre-employment random drug screen
- Must pass background and Mass CORI check
- OSHA 10 certification in construction
- Valid Driver’s license
- Teamwork-oriented personality
- Construction experience, telecom experience
